Every framework asks the same question in a different accent. SOC 2 wants to know that policies exist, are communicated, and are reviewed (CC1.4, CC2.3, CC5.3). ISO 27001:2022 puts it in A.5.1 — policies approved, published, and reviewed at planned intervals. FFIEC’s IT Handbook devotes whole sections to policy ownership and cadence. But underneath all of them sits a harder question that no framework spells out: which of your controls does a given policy actually govern, and how completely?

Most teams answer it with a spreadsheet. One column of control ids, one column of policy names, and a lot of remembering. It is the single most tedious artifact in a compliance program, it goes stale the moment a policy is revised, and when an auditor asks “who decided that this policy fully covers this control, and when?” the honest answer is usually a shrug.

What “coverage” means here, precisely

A coverage claim is one row saying this document covers this control, to this degree. There are three grades a person can assert:

  • Full — the policy states a requirement that satisfies the control.
  • Partial — it addresses the control but leaves something out, and you name what.
  • Insufficient — it mentions the topic without meeting the control.

There is a fourth state, and it is the important one: Not yet graded. That is what a keyword match produces, because a word match is not an assessment. It is the honest description of what the machine actually knows.

Only Full, confirmed by a person, satisfies anything. Partial coverage is shown with its gaps and is never offered as a met requirement. Insufficient is a record that you looked. An ungraded recommendation counts for nothing anywhere in the platform — and it is not a convention, it is a constraint: the database rejects any attempt to confirm one without choosing a grade first.

Step 3 — Read the recommendations sceptically, because the machine did not read the policy

Open the policy and go to Control Coverage.

The Control Coverage tab showing recommendations awaiting a grade, each with its control, match strength and reasoning.

Here is the part most products would rather not show you. On that same policy, the third-highest match, at 94 out of 100, was CCL-AC-014 — Physical Access Control — on a document that establishes no physical controls whatsoever. The word “facilities” appears in it exactly once, in the sentence defining who the policy applies to. The words “physical”, “badge”, “door”, “premises” and “visitor” do not appear at all.

The scorer is not hiding why. Its own stated reasons for that match were “Title overlap: access, control” and “Keyword match: access, control, access, access, control”. It matched the word. That is all a word match can do.

It is not an isolated miss, either. Half of the top twenty were the word “access” attached to something the policy never addresses — physical doors, network ports, output devices, removable media, change control. A word match cannot tell “access control” the discipline from “access control” the door.

This is not a defect to apologise for; it is the reason the state is called “Not yet graded”. A free, instant, zero-cost pass that narrows 369 controls to a couple of dozen candidates is genuinely useful — as a shortlist for a human, which is exactly what it is filed as. The failure mode this product refuses is the one where that shortlist quietly becomes your compliance position.

Step 5 — Now ask a reader

Everything so far worked with no AI at all. If your organization has the AI module and a healthy provider key, Analyse with AI does the thing a word match cannot: it reads the document against each shortlisted control and forms an opinion. Worth knowing where that shortlist ends: the free pass shows you its top twenty, and the reading considers its top forty — so the analysis can reach controls the word match scored and never put in front of you.

The Control Coverage tab after AI analysis: graded claims with confidence, rationale and citation counts.

On the same policy, that pass returned thirteen claims — seven Full, five Partial and one Insufficient — and the difference from the keyword list is the whole point:

  • It claimed seven of the nineteen recommendations still on the list and stayed silent on the other twelve, including Physical Access Control. It considered the control, found nothing in the document to say about it, and said nothing. Silence is a result.
  • It reached down the shortlist for six the word match had scored but never displayedPersonnel Termination (graded Full, 90% confidence), Personnel Transfer (Full, 85%) and Account Management (Full, 88%) among them. All three are covered squarely by the policy’s joiners-movers-leavers and account-provisioning sections, and none shares much vocabulary with its control’s title. Meaning, not words.
  • It also graded one claim Insufficient — the document mentions the topic without meeting the control. That is a third answer the word match has no way to give, and it is the one worth reading twice.

Every claim carries the sentence it rests on.

One AI claim expanded, showing its verbatim quotation from the policy and the named gaps beneath it.

Every quotation is checked against the document before you ever see it. A claim whose evidence cannot be found in the text it cites is discarded, and the number discarded is reported to you rather than swallowed — because the rate at which a model invents evidence is the only signal you have about whether to trust the rest of it.

That analysis cost 0.29 credits: 3,248 tokens in, 1,737 out. It is metered per call and recorded against your organization, and re-analysing a document whose text has not changed makes no call at all.

Step 6 — The recommendations the reading answered are retired

Go back to the list, and it is shorter — the tab counter that read Control Coverage (20) before the analysis reads (13) after it, which you can see for yourself between the two screenshots above.

When the AI pass completes, any keyword recommendation it considered and did not claim is retired. CCL-AC-014 — Physical Access Control, the 94-out-of-100 match, is simply gone: something read the policy and had nothing to say about physical access, which is a better answer than the one the word match gave.

Two exceptions, both deliberate. If the document was too long to read in one pass, nothing is retired — a pass that did not read a section has not earned the right to answer for it. And if a claim’s quotation failed verification, its recommendation is kept, because a dropped citation means the analysis is less certain, not more.

Step 7 — Where confirmed coverage shows up

A confirmed Full claim is not a note on a tab. It is reused everywhere the question comes up again.

When an assessment question’s maturity level requires a policy, Talarity offers the document that already covers that control instead of asking you to find it again. The same signal reaches risks and assets. Partial coverage appears with its gaps and is never offered as satisfying anything — the distinction survives all the way to the surfaces that consume it, because the read that feeds them keeps satisfying (Full only) separate from contributors (everything) rather than leaving each caller to remember the difference.

A claim graded against text that has since changed is marked stale and withdrawn from use until it is re-checked, so revising a policy cannot silently keep unlocking a maturity level on the strength of a sentence you deleted.
